Genewel, a subsidiary of Dongsung Chemical, announced on December 9th that it was named one of Korea’s best work-life balance companies by the Ministry of Employment and Labor. This prestigious recognition highlights the company’s commitment to creating a supportive work environment, with a particular focus on work-life balance among mid-sized enterprises.
Genewel has been praised for its flexible work policies. The company has implemented several initiatives, including shared office spaces and a staggered commuting system, which allow employees to work in other locations of their choice and choose flexible working hours. These efforts, especially beneficial for employees with family responsibilities, enable a better balance between professional and personal lives.
The company was also commended for its employee welfare programs. Genewel offers a ‘Refresh System,’ which provides 3 to 5 days off and a vacation bonus based on job rank, as well as a ‘Year-End Focused Vacation,’ offering a company-wide break during the final week of December.
In addition to these policies, Genewel’s efforts to improve work processes and corporate culture were also recognized. The company has invested in digital tools, including online project collaboration platforms and video conferencing systems, which have significantly boosted productivity and efficiency across teams.
CEO Han Sang-Deok emphasized the company’s ongoing commitment. “Our goal has always been to create a workplace where employees can thrive. We will continue to support our employees in achieving a healthy work-life balance.”
In 2023, Genewel received the top SS grade in the Ministry of Employment and Labor’s Work Innovation Excellence Companies program. The company was also recognized in 2020 as one of the ‘Best Places to Work in the Medical Device Industry’ by the Korea Medical Device Industry Association.
